Home MarketXLS
Dashboard MarketXLS
Screener MarketXLS
Options Profit Calculator MarketXLS
Stock Ranks MarketXLS
Spreadsheet Builder MarketXLS
Documentation MarketXLS
Logout MarketXLS

Sector:    

Industry: 

 
USD
  
  
()
Optionable:   Market Cap:   90-day average vol:

Previous close:   Open:   Bid:   Ask:
52 week range    
   
   

Get Access to 1 Billion Usable Market data points IN YOUR EXCEL SHEETS WITH EASY TO USE EXCEL FUNCTIONS

Get started today
Search for a stock

🎉 Exciting news! 🎉

You are invited to join our Discord Channel.

Interact, learn, and grow with experts in the markets!

Join our Discord

Metrics

Valuation

Returns

Risk

Ranks

Dividends

Analyst Estimates

Financial Health

Technicals

Growth

Profitability

Peers

StockDividendMarket Cap (B)PEPrice ($)
Financials

TNP Income Statement

Annual
Dec-14Dec-15Dec-16Dec-17Dec-18Dec-19Dec-20Dec-21Dec-22Dec-23
AccruedPreferredStockDividends8 M13 M16 M24 M34 M43 M39 M36 M36 M
Basic EPS from continuing operations-9.536.029.04
Basic EPS total-9.536.029.04
Basic weighted shares outstanding16 M17 M17 M17 M17 M18 M19 M20 M28 M30 M
Cost of sales404 M380 M366 M427 M465 M456 M483 M545 M574 M
Depreciation-127 M-120 M144 M
Depreciation unreconciled-1 M-1 M-2 M-4 M-4 M-5 M-6 M-131 M-125 M143 M
DepreciationAndAmortization143 M
Diluted EPS total1.68.452.35-0.95-7.65-1.6-0.8-9.536.019.04
Diluted normalized net income/share1.68.452.35-0.95-7.65-1.6-0.8-9.536.019.04
Diluted weighted shares outstanding21 M19 M24 M8 M17 M18 M19 M20 M28 M30 M
Dividends paid per share0.250.50.1
GainOnSaleOfPPE2 M-4 M-364000.06 M-6 M-440000.081 M
GeneralAndAdministrativeExpense21 M22 M26 M26 M27 M28 M29 M29 M30 M34 M
Gross operating profit97 M208 M115 M103 M65 M141 M161 M1 M287 M890 M
ImpairmentOfCapitalAssets9 M66 M28 M29 M86 M26 M
Income before tax34 M158 M56 M9 M-101 M14 M40 M-151 M208 M305 M
Interest income498000.0234000.0623000.01 M3 M4 M1 M703000.02 M20 M
InterestExpenseNonOperating-31 M-29 M-37 M-62 M-72 M-69 M-50 M-38 M-55 M108 M
InterestExpenseOperating-33 M-32 M-41 M-62 M-72 M-70 M-51 M-39 M-57 M
MinorityInterests-5 M
MiscOtherSpecialCharges246000.0128000.02 M1 M1 M-825000.036000.0-18000.0366000.0-176000.0
Net income from total operations34 M158 M56 M8 M-99 M15 M64 M-302 M208 M300 M
NetIncomeCommonStockholders25 M145 M40 M-16 M-133 M-28 M25 M-338 M377 M300 M
NetIncomeContinuousOperations34 M158 M56 M8 M-99 M15 M64 M-302 M208 M305 M
NetIncomeExtraordinary-191000.0-206000.0-712000.0-2 M2 M1 M24 M-151 M204 M
NetNonOperatingInterestIncomeExpense-43 M-30 M-35 M-56 M-74 M-71 M-70 M-31 M-48 M-88 M
NetOperatingInterestIncomeExpense33 M32 M41 M62 M72 M70 M51 M39 M57 M
Normalized income169 M
Operating income76 M186 M90 M76 M38 M113 M132 M-28 M257 M338 M
Operating income before depreciation (EBITDA)73 M205 M93 M28 M-94 M19 M68 M-359 M241 M557 M
OperatingExpense21 M22 M26 M26 M27 M28 M29 M29 M30 M551 M
Other income net-246000.0-2 M-2 M2 M-1 M825000.0-6 M6 M74000.0-82 M
Other special charges-3 M
OtherCostofRevenue404 M380 M366 M427 M465 M456 M483 M545 M574 M
OtherGandA21 M22 M26 M26 M27 M28 M29 M29 M30 M34 M
OtherOperatingExpenses16 M375 M
OtherunderPreferredStockDividend8 M13 M16 M24 M34 M43 M39 M36 M36 M
PreferredStockDividends8 M13 M16 M24 M34 M43 M39 M36 M36 M
Revenue per share5 M-2 M-603000.0-350000.0-2 M
SalariesAndWages-142000.0-510000.0-487000.0
Selling Gen & administrative expense21 M22 M26 M26 M27 M28 M29 M29 M30 M34 M
Special income/charges3 M-9 M-66 M-28 M-29 M-86 M-26 M
Total Income available for interest expense (EBIT)-31 M98 M-22 M-115 M-245 M-125 M-73 M-228 M96 M413 M
Total common shares outstanding17 M17 M17 M17 M18 M19 M18 M25 M30 M
Total net income34 M158 M56 M8 M-99 M15 M64 M-302 M208 M300 M
Total ordinary shares30 M30 M30 M30 M30 M30 M30 M30 M30 M30 M
Total revenues501 M588 M482 M529 M530 M597 M644 M546 M860 M890 M
TotalExpenses425 M402 M392 M453 M492 M484 M512 M574 M604 M551 M
TotalRevenue501 M588 M482 M529 M530 M597 M644 M546 M860 M890 M
Call: 1-877-778-8358
Ankur Mohan MarketXLS
Welcome! I'm Ankur, the founder and CEO of MarketXLS. With more than ten years of experience, I have assisted over 2,500 customers in developing personalized investment research strategies and monitoring systems using Excel.

I invite you to book a demo with me or my team to save time, enhance your investment research, and streamline your workflows.
Implement “your own” investment strategies in Excel with thousands of MarketXLS functions and templates.

MarketXLS is a complete Excel stock solution

Kevin Hsu

StockKevin.com

I have used lots of stock and option information services. This is the only one which gives me what I need inside Excel

Lloyd Lenase

Option Day Trader

MarketXLS is a data junkie’s dream. It gives me the flexibility to mine for hidden treasures.

Dave

Swing trader since 2011

I like to access historical closing prices on a particular date. That makes tracking performance easy.

Patrick Cusatis, Ph.D., CFA

Associate Professor of Finance - Penn State University